    • A system and method for specifying timing relationships among nodes in a graphical program. User input specifying desired timing of a first node with respect to timing of a second node may be received. In various embodiments, any kind of timing relationship or timing constraint between the first node and the second node may be specified. Timing information may be displayed on the display to visually indicate the timing of the first node with respect to timing of the second node. In one embodiment, displaying the timing information may comprise displaying a timing wire between the first node and the second node. The graphical program may be executed in such a way that the visually indicated timing of the first node with respect to timing of the second node is satisfied.

    • System and method for configuring a wire appearance in a graphical programming environment. A first data type (or class), or communication functionality between nodes, e.g., timing, or data transfer, e.g., data transfer semantics, mechanism, or medium, in a graphical program is specified in response to user input. A first wire appearance denoting the first data type or specified functionality is created in response to user input, including, e.g., a specified wire pattern, thickness, shape, color(s), portion of the wire to be configured with the first wire appearance, wire label and/or wire icon to be displayed on or near the wire. A graphical program including a first icon and a second icon is created, including connecting the first icon to the second icon in response to user input, and displaying a wire between the first icon and the second icon in response, where the wire has the first wire appearance.

    • A system and method for enabling deterministic or time-triggered data exchange between a first graphical program and a second graphical program. A first variable is assigned to a first time slot in a network cycle. A first graphical program may be configured to write data to the first variable. A second graphical program may be configured to read data from the first variable. The first graphical program may be executed on a first computer system, where executing the first graphical program comprises writing data to the first variable. Writing data to the first variable may cause the data to be delivered over a network to a second computer system when the first time slot occurs. The second graphical program may be executed on the second computer system, where executing the second graphical program comprises reading from the first variable the data sent from the first computer system.
